For Canada traders, trading costs are a critical factor when comparing FBS vs Vantage. Vantage offers a Raw ECN account with spreads from 0.0 pips and a commission of $3 per lot (USD), making it ideal for scalpers and high-volume traders. In contrast, FBS's Zero Spread account starts from 0.5 pips with no commission, but spreads can widen during volatile markets. For a Canada trader trading 10 lots per month, Vantage's lower spreads can save approximately $200-$300 annually compared to FBS. Additionally, Vantage's swap rates are more competitive for Canadian dollar pairs like USD/CAD, reducing overnight holding costs. FBS's high leverage may appeal to some, but the spread advantage clearly favors Vantage for cost-conscious Canada traders.

Both FBS and Vantage offer robust trading platforms for Canada traders. Vantage provides MetaTrader 4 (MT4) and MetaTrader 5 (MT5), along with its proprietary Vantage App, all optimized for Canadian users with real-time quotes in CAD. FBS also offers MT4 and MT5, plus its own FBS Trader app, but lacks the advanced charting tools and execution speed of Vantage. For Canada traders who rely on automated trading or Expert Advisors (EAs), Vantage's MT5 offers better backtesting and more timeframes. Vantage also supports cTrader, a popular platform for ECN trading, which FBS does not. Overall, Vantage's platform ecosystem is more comprehensive for Canada traders seeking flexibility and advanced features.

Regulation is a top priority for Canada traders, and Vantage has a clear advantage here. Vantage is regulated by the Investment Industry Regulatory Organization of Canada (IIROC), meaning Canadian clients are protected by the Canadian Investor Protection Fund (CIPF) up to $1 million. FBS, however, is regulated offshore by the IFSC Belize, which offers no local investor protection. For Canada traders, this means Vantage provides a safer trading environment with mandatory segregation of client funds and negative balance protection. While FBS is legal to use in Canada, it lacks the regulatory oversight that many Canadian retail traders expect. If you prioritize security and compliance with Canadian financial laws, Vantage is the better-regulated choice.

For Muslim Canada traders, both FBS and Vantage offer Islamic (swap-free) accounts that comply with Sharia law by eliminating interest on overnight positions. Vantage provides Islamic accounts on all account types (Standard, Raw ECN, and Pro), with no swap fees and no additional charges for holding positions overnight. FBS offers Islamic accounts only on its Standard and Cent accounts, not on its Zero Spread or ECN accounts, limiting options for active traders. Canada traders should note that Islamic accounts at both brokers require a simple request during registration, and Vantage's broader availability makes it more suitable for Muslim traders who want access to lower spreads and advanced platforms. Always confirm with customer support that the account remains swap-free indefinitely.
